What ingredients are needed for the batter?
The batter is made from 1 beaten egg, 1 cup of milk, 3 tablespoons of oil, 1 cup of flour, and 1/2 teaspoon of salt.
How do I prepare the onions?
Begin by slicing the onions and separating them into individual rings.
Is the batter supposed to be smooth?
Yes, you should stir the egg, milk, oil, flour, and salt until the mixture is smooth and well blended.
How do I coat the onion rings?
Dip each ring into the batter ensuring it is fully coated, and let any excess drip off before frying.
What equipment is best for frying?
You can use a deep fryer or a heavy skillet heated over medium heat.
How much oil is needed for frying?
You should use enough oil to sufficiently submerge the rings during the frying process.
Should I fry all the onions at once?
No, you should fry the onion rings in batches to avoid overcrowding the fryer or skillet.
How long do the onion rings need to fry?
The rings should be fried for 2 to 3 minutes until they are golden brown and crispy.
How do I remove excess oil after frying?
Use a slotted spoon to transfer them to a plate lined with paper towels to drain.
Can these onion rings be frozen?
Yes, these onion rings are freezer-friendly and can be stored in freezer bags once cooled.
How do I freeze the onion rings properly?
Allow the rings to cool completely before placing them in bags, sealing them, and storing them in the freezer.
How do I reheat frozen onion rings?
Place them in a single layer on a baking tray and bake in a preheated oven until heated through.
What oven temperature is used for reheating?
The oven should be preheated to 375ยฐF (190ยฐC) for reheating.
